Annual inflation hit a three-decade high in the December quarter, upping the ante on the Reserve Bank of New Zealand to keep lifting interest rates.The consumers price index increased 1.4% in the December quarter, taking the annual rate of inflation to 5.9%, Stats NZ said.It was the biggest annual movement since a 7.6% annual increase in the June 1990 quarter.Economists had expected annual inflation to be 5.7%, in line with the central bank’s latest forecast last November.   “This marks yet another significant lift in the...
